Core Advantages of Fiber Laser Cutting Machine: Why It Dominates Modern Metal Processing Scenarios
Fiber laser cutting outperforms flame, punching and conventional laser tools in stability, speed and cost control. It fully meets high-standard batch production demands and adapts to diversified high-power laser cutting workshop scenarios.
1. Micron-level Cutting Precision, Zero-burr High-quality Forming
A focused laser beam delivers ultra-fine, precise cuts on complex shapes and thin-wall parts. Edges are smooth, burr-free and low in thermal deformation. Less warping means zero extra polishing or trimming, saving labor, shortening lead times and raising finished product pass rates for all sheet metal jobs.
2. High photoelectric conversion efficiency, explosive batch production capacity
Higher photoelectric conversion efficiency directly translates into faster cutting speed than plasma and outdated CO₂ systems. The fiber laser cutting machine handles high-volume orders quickly without sacrificing quality, accelerates order turnover, and improves overall workshop ROI in peak production periods.

4. Ultra-wide material compatibility, supporting diversified business expansion layout
This metal laser cutting equipment works seamlessly with carbon steel, stainless steel, aluminum alloy, brass and more. Switching materials requires no complex adjustments or extra tools, supporting flexible production and fast business diversification for growing factories.

Wide Application Scenarios of RAYEWILL Metal Laser Cutting Equipment
Precision sheet metal processing: Ideal for electrical cabinets, equipment enclosures and standard mechanical parts with direct assembly-ready finishes.
Automotive parts manufacturing: Reliable high-tolerance cutting for body panels, chassis components and new energy vehicle battery accessories.
Kitchen & bathroom hardware: Clean, precise cuts for stainless steel countertops, sinks and metal bathroom fittings with no secondary polishing required.
Advertising & metal artwork: Fine detailed cutting for complex logos, metal letters and decorative art pieces with sharp, clear edges.
